MAQS has advised the owners of Solkraft EMK AB when Bravida becomes the new majority owner

MAQS Advokatbyrå represented the sellers in connection with Bravida AB’s acquisition of 51 percent of the shares in Solkraft EMK AB

Solkraft EMK AB (“Solkraft”) offers installation and servicing of solar solutions for villas, agricultural and commercial properties. Solkraft is headquartered in Mölndal with seven local offices between the Swedish cities of Ystad and Stockholm. In 2019 the company had a turnover of approximately SEK 170 million.

Since its inception in 2015, Solkraft has grown rapidly and currently employs just over 100 people. Peter Olsen, who co-founded the company, sees great benefits in becoming part of Bravida: “Since the beginning we have been aiming to reach a billion in turnover, with the best customer satisfaction. We realized early on that we would need help from a strong player to reach the goal. As a part of Bravida we are now ready to continue our journey of expansion and sustainability while preserving quality and service to our customers.”

Mattias Johansson, President and CEO of Bravida, explains the background to the acquisition, which is a first in the solar energy sector: “The acquisition of Solkraft EMK AB is part of a long-term investment and a development of our customer offering. We want to be the industry leader in sustainability. Climate-smart solutions will be a growing part of our business going forward.”

Initially, Bravida acquired 51 percent of the shares in Solkraft and takes up ownership in the spring of 2020.
